1. nginx 414错误的含义 nginx 414错误,即“414 Request-URI Too Large”,表示客户端请求的URI(统一资源标识符)过长,服务器无法处理。这通常发生在GET请求中,因为GET请求的参数通常包含在URI中。 2. 可能导致nginx 414错误的原因 请求URI过长:当GET请求的URI超过服务器配置的限制时,就会触发414错误。 前端传递...
large_client_header_buffers 4 128k;当http 的URI太长或者request header过⼤时会报414 Request URI too large或400 bad request错误。可能原因 场景1.cookie中写⼊的值太⼤造成的,因为header中的其他参数的size⼀般⽐较固定,只有cookie可能被写⼊较⼤的数据 场景2.请求参数太长,⽐如发布⼀个...
nginx出现“414request-uritoolarge”nginx出现 “414 request-uri too large”在请求查询的时候使⽤了Get⽅法,由于拼接的url过长,导致nginx出现了“414 request-uri too large”错误。出现这种问题可以按照如下解决:在nginx的nginx.conf修改如下参数的:client_header_buffer_size 512k;large_client_header_...
在Web应用中,当前台客户端发起大量请求或发送的数据包过于庞大时,Nginx服务器可能会抛出“414 Request-URI Too Large”错误。这一问题的具体表现如下:问题原因:当请求头过大,超过`large_client_header_buffer`所设定的值时,Nginx可能返回“request uri too large”(414)或&l...
#large_client_header_buffers 指令参数4为个数,128k为大小,默认是8k。申请4个128k。 large_client_header_buffers 4 128k; 当http 的URI太长或者request header过大时会报414 Request URI too large或400 bad request错误。 fastcgi_connect_timeout 900; fastcgi_send_timeout 900; fastcgi_read_timeout 900;...
#large_client_header_buffers 指令参数4为个数,128k为大小,默认是8k。申请4个128k。 large_client_header_buffers 4 128k; 当http 的URI太长或者request header过大时会报414 Request URI too large或400 bad request错误。 回到顶部 可能原因 场景1.cookie中写入的值太大造成的,因为header中的其他参数的size一...
#large_client_header_buffers 指令参数4为个数,128k为大小,默认是8k。申请4个128k。 large_client_header_buffers 4 128k; 当http 的URI太长或者request header过大时会报414 Request URI too large或400 bad request错误。 可能原因 场景1.cookie中写入的值太大造成的,因为header中的其他参数的size一般比较固定...
公司项目有一个模块,在请求查询的时候使用了Get方法,由于拼接的url过长,导致nginx出现了“414 request-uri too large”错误。出现这种问题可以按照如下解决:在nginx的nginx.conf修改如下参数的:
414 Request-URI Too Large nginx/1.14.0 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 解决方法: 原因是请求头的长度超出了nginx限制,http块需增加如下参数并reload Nginx。 client_header_buffer_size 512k; large_client_header_buffers 4...
nginx出现 “414 request-uri too large” 在请求查询的时候使用了Get方法,由于拼接的url过长,导致nginx出现了“414 request-uri too large”错误。 出现这种问题可以按照如下解决: 在nginx的nginx.conf修改如下参数的: 1 2 client_header_buffer_size 512k; ...